Let’s keep … WebSep 13, 2024 · Five Effective Learning Strategies 1.Retrieval Practice This is yet another effective learning strategy that is sure to help your students learn better. Asking the students to retrieve what they have learned without the help of any materials or textbooks will help them to recollect what they have learned.

WebApr 12, 2024 · Here are some strategies for teaching fluency: Model fluent reading for students. Use repeated readings to build fluency. Provide opportunities for students to practice reading aloud. Encourage students to read silently for extended periods of time.
